DebugDirectoryBuilder.AddEntry メソッド

定義

オーバーロード

名前 説明
AddEntry(DebugDirectoryEntryType, UInt32, UInt32)

指定した型のエントリを追加します。

AddEntry<TData>(DebugDirectoryEntryType, UInt32, UInt32, TData, Action<BlobBuilder,TData>)

指定した型のエントリを追加し、そのデータをシリアル化します。

AddEntry(DebugDirectoryEntryType, UInt32, UInt32)

ソース:
DebugDirectoryBuilder.cs
ソース:
DebugDirectoryBuilder.cs
ソース:
DebugDirectoryBuilder.cs
ソース:
DebugDirectoryBuilder.cs
ソース:
DebugDirectoryBuilder.cs
ソース:
DebugDirectoryBuilder.cs
ソース:
DebugDirectoryBuilder.cs

指定した型のエントリを追加します。

public:
 void AddEntry(System::Reflection::PortableExecutable::DebugDirectoryEntryType type, System::UInt32 version, System::UInt32 stamp);
public void AddEntry(System.Reflection.PortableExecutable.DebugDirectoryEntryType type, uint version, uint stamp);
member this.AddEntry : System.Reflection.PortableExecutable.DebugDirectoryEntryType * uint32 * uint32 -> unit
Public Sub AddEntry (type As DebugDirectoryEntryType, version As UInteger, stamp As UInteger)

パラメーター

type
DebugDirectoryEntryType

エントリの種類。

version
UInt32

エントリのバージョン。

stamp
UInt32

エントリ スタンプ。

適用対象

AddEntry<TData>(DebugDirectoryEntryType, UInt32, UInt32, TData, Action<BlobBuilder,TData>)

ソース:
DebugDirectoryBuilder.cs
ソース:
DebugDirectoryBuilder.cs
ソース:
DebugDirectoryBuilder.cs
ソース:
DebugDirectoryBuilder.cs
ソース:
DebugDirectoryBuilder.cs
ソース:
DebugDirectoryBuilder.cs
ソース:
DebugDirectoryBuilder.cs

指定した型のエントリを追加し、そのデータをシリアル化します。

public:
generic <typename TData>
 void AddEntry(System::Reflection::PortableExecutable::DebugDirectoryEntryType type, System::UInt32 version, System::UInt32 stamp, TData data, Action<System::Reflection::Metadata::BlobBuilder ^, TData> ^ dataSerializer);
public void AddEntry<TData>(System.Reflection.PortableExecutable.DebugDirectoryEntryType type, uint version, uint stamp, TData data, Action<System.Reflection.Metadata.BlobBuilder,TData> dataSerializer);
member this.AddEntry : System.Reflection.PortableExecutable.DebugDirectoryEntryType * uint32 * uint32 * 'Data * Action<System.Reflection.Metadata.BlobBuilder, 'Data> -> unit
Public Sub AddEntry(Of TData) (type As DebugDirectoryEntryType, version As UInteger, stamp As UInteger, data As TData, dataSerializer As Action(Of BlobBuilder, TData))

型パラメーター

TData

dataSerializerに渡されるデータの型。

パラメーター

type
DebugDirectoryEntryType

エントリの種類。

version
UInt32

エントリのバージョン。

stamp
UInt32

エントリ スタンプ。

data
TData

dataSerializerに渡すデータ。

dataSerializer
Action<BlobBuilder,TData>

データを BlobBuilderにシリアル化するためのシリアライザー。

適用対象